Think about what you will find in your garden, or in the sea or a rock pool.  

               

image source

You will find different animals and plants (which are living things) and also soil and rocks and water (which are non-living).   

These places where there is an interaction (working together) between the living and the non-living things is called an 'ecosystem'.

All over the world we find different types of ecosystems with specific types of plants and animals that live there. These are called 'Biomes'.

In a Biome, there will be a specific climate and soil and the plants and animals have adapted so that they can live here. for instance the plants and animals in a Desert Biome have adapted to live with little water.

source

There are different types of Biomes across the world and each one has specific features:

  1. Rainforest
  2. Grassland or Savannah
  3. Desert
  4. Mediterranean
  5. Deciduous Forest
  6. Coniferous Forest
  7. Tundra 
  8. Mountain
  9. Polar
